Methods and systems for precision application of agents to a target surface

Method for targeted application of active agents to a target surface including the steps of: (a) capturing an image of the target surface; (b) transforming the image into a digital geometric representation of the target surface; (c) forming an applicator mask having an applicator surface with a three-dimensional shape corresponding to the target surface; (d) disposing the active agent on the applicator surface of the applicator mask; (e) disposing the applicator mask on the target surface so that the active agent is in contact with the target surface; and (f) removing the applicator mask from the target surface while leaving at least some of the active agent in contact with the target surface.

SKIN CARE METHOD OF SKIN BEAUTY DEVICE

The skin care method of skin beauty device according to the present invention can lower the skin barrier by charging negative potential to skin through mist spraying, expand pores and reproduce the skin through temperature stimulation and irradiation of red light after cleaning wastes from inside the pores, and more effectively enable cosmetics to be introduced into the skin through EP function and vibration function. Furthermore, the skin care procedures can be finished by implementing the pore shrinkage through cooling stimulation and antimicrobial action through blue light irradiation. The more efficient skin care can be realized through adequate implementation of thus-mentioned series of skin care functions according to the order, compared to individual implementations of various functions of the skin beauty device, whereby users not accustomed to the skin care can easily care the skin.

SYSTEM CONTAINING INGESTIBLE ULTRASOUND DEVICE FOR DELIVERY OF THERAPEUTIC AGENTS

The invention provides systems and components thereof for ultrasound-mediated drug delivery within the GI tract delivery of therapeutic agents to the gastrointestinal tract of a subject. The systems comprise a transmitter that includes a power source and power emitter for transmitting EM and non-EM energy. The power transmitter comprises one or more capacitive, inductive, magnetic resonance. RF, or ultrasonic energy radiator. The second component is an ingestible capsule that is physically separate from the transmitter. The ingestible capsule may be configured to harvest energy from the transmitter using a variety of components. In various embodiments, the ingestible pill comprises at least one energy harvesting component, an ultrasound transducer, and a reservoir or payload that releasably retains a liquid or powder mixture containing an encapsulated or non-encapsulated therapeutic agent. When in use, the ingestible capsule enters the GI tract of the subject, while the transmitter remains external to the subject's body.

Clinical-based automated delivery of treatment substances to the inner ear

Presented herein are techniques for clinical-based automated control of the delivery of treatment substances to at least one inner ear of a recipient of an implantable medical device. More specifically, in-vivo biomarkers are analyzed to determine a biological state/status of one or more physiological elements of the inner ear. Subsequent delivery of one or more treatment substances to the inner ear of the recipient are controlled based on the determined biological state of the one or more physiological elements of the inner ear.

SYSTEM AND METHOD FOR WOUND HEALING

A system is provided for healing a wound. The system includes a flexible body, a therapeutic agent delivery mechanism, a suction mechanism, and a power source. The flexible body includes a cover film having oppositely disposed first and second surfaces that define a compartment. The compartment includes a first porous material, a second porous material, and at least one electrode disposed therein. The second porous material is disposed between the first porous material and the at least one electrode. The therapeutic agent delivery mechanism and the suction mechanism are fluidly connected to the compartment. The power source is in electrical communication with the at least one electrode.

Cannabinoid and menthol transdermal delivery systems and methods

The present disclosure relates to compositions, methods of use and methods of manufacturing of transdermal delivery systems, patches, vehicles and devices including an iontophoretic transdermal delivery system, patch, vehicle or device used to relieve pain (i.e., analgesics) and/or inflammation that contain a pharmaceutically effective amount of a pharmaceutically acceptable and effective cannabinoid and menthol.
